Preliminary project growth is fairly lengthy, as it entails cautious preparation of the subject, structuring of deliverables, and consideration of the abilities and experience levels of individuals. However, once a job has been plainly specified and executed, it has the potential to be reused in future sessions with only minor revisions to reflect updates in the area or accommodate differences in participant backgrounds. This makes project-based discovering a lasting and effective mentor approach in the future, especially in swiftly evolving disciplines like bioinformatics.


To make certain continuity and reproducibility of discovering, providing shared lab notebooks-- either physical or digital-- is important. These note pads function as collaborative logs where trainees can tape their development, code, methods, and results throughout the training course. Not just do they reinforce knowing by motivating documents and reflection, but they likewise offer as post-course recommendation products that participants can get in touch with in future research study or academic jobs.


Advisors play a necessary function in the success of project-based training courses. Preferably, advisors ought to be energetic researchers with a up-to-date and thorough understanding of both the academic structures and functional applications of bioinformatics in their corresponding techniques. Their capacity to bridge facility principles and real-world execution is critical in assisting students navigate the challenges of interdisciplinary research study. Moreover, mentors likewise work as good example and inspire students to proceed pursuing occupations in computational biology and associated areas.

An additional key facet of the knowing process is giving individuals the opportunity to provide their job to others, particularly to a target market beyond their prompt job team. Last discussions or mini-conferences permit trainees to articulate their findings, obtain constructive comments, and gain confidence in interacting scientific content. This presentation component is frequently a favorite among trainees, as it validates their efforts and highlights the real-world significance of their work.


The effectiveness of this technique was shown by the overwhelmingly favorable feedback received after the initial program was offered. The success triggered repeat offerings of the very same program format in 2015 and 2016. Each version of the program was fine-tuned based on participant comments and advancing best techniques in pedagogy. These adjustments made certain that the core goals-- hands-on knowing, partnership, and used problem-solving-- stayed intact while expanding the depth and breadth of subjects covered.


A notable visualization that caught individual belief was a word cloud produced from actions to the 2014 end-of-course survey. Participants were asked, "What was the very best part of the program?" and their actions were assembled right into a graphical word cloud. In this representation, the size of each word indicates exactly how often it was discussed, with words like "hands-on," "cooperation," "real-life problems," "advice," and "interactive" showing up most prominently. This visual feedback enhanced the program's emphasis on experiential learning and coach assistance.

In the wider academic literature, project-based knowing (PBL) has been thoroughly examined and validated as an efficient approach for advertising deep understanding, vital reasoning, and transferable abilities. As an example, Adderley et al. (1975) highlighted the value of task methods in greater education and learning, keeping in mind that they promote energetic discovering and freedom. Helle, Tynjl, and Olkinuora (2006) further discovered the application of PBL in post-secondary education and learning, talking about both useful executions and academic bases. Their findings line up with Blumenfeld et al (Bioinformatics Tutor). (1991 ), who stressed the role of PBL in improving trainee motivation and involvement through real-world problem-solving activities.




Jones, Rasmussen, and Moffitt (1997) additionally promoted for interdisciplinary understanding via collective task job, noting its ability to simulate professional settings and prepare pupils for future scholastic or sector duties. In a comprehensive evaluation, Thomas (2000) evaluated multiple studies on PBL and wrapped up that students not only carry out well academically yet additionally establish a much deeper understanding of the subject matter and boosted synergy skills.


In the context of bioinformatics education and learning, ingenious approaches like classroom games and simulation-based training have additionally been used. For instance, Schneider and Jimenez (2013) presented using interactive video games to show biological information integration, making it possible for trainees to grasp complex ideas through experiential knowing. This sort of gamification matches the hands-on learning emphasized in project-based programs by presenting an element of enjoyable and competitors, which can further enhance involvement.
